How they compare
Solomon Islands currently reports 7.19 million NFL, current US$ against 0 NFL, current US$ in Yemen, a difference of 7.19 million NFL, current US$.
The two have swapped places 15 times across 47 shared years of data; in 1978 it was Yemen ahead.
Solomon Islands ranks 49th and Yemen ranks 52nd of 121 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Solomon Islands averaged higher in 1 and Yemen in 5.

About this data
Bilateral debt includes loans from governments and their agencies (including central banks), loans from autonomous bodies, and direct loans from official export credit agencies. Net flows (or net lending or net disbursements) received by the borrower during the year are disbursements minus principal repayments. Data are in current U.S. dollars.
